troggy / copay-colored-coins-plugin Goto Github PK
View Code? Open in Web Editor NEWMOVED to https://github.com/Colored-Coins/Colored-coins-add-on-for-Copay
MOVED to https://github.com/Colored-Coins/Colored-coins-add-on-for-Copay
.. if asset has no icon
We need to maintain our own BWS instance only till all the changes we need go to Bitpay's public BWS
List of field to be hidden under 'advanced' button:
This may be confusing. E.g. asset is transfered already, but wallet is still updating thus asset still shown as available.
.. instead of regular "Payment proposal created"
Field to show:
Assumption: Proposal signature should include all the critical options provided to prevent tampering.
Now it shows gibberish
When only one addon added to Copay, menu bar shows five items and free space for sixth item. Doesn't look good. Let's get rid of this free space
dynamic list of inputs
E.g. API is unavailable or returning error
Broken since assets are using separate state
E.g. no response or empty response
It makes no sense to have QR scanner in the asset list as assets are not fungible and first you need to choose which asset to transfer.
Reported by Mark
BWS already has nice logic to select utxos to fund arbitrary spends. It would be good to reuse it, so we don't need to replicate it on client side.
Show asset icon (if any) in the asset list and asset details page
Asset icon is placed within the URLs in metadata:
urls: [
{
name: "icon",
url: "https://s3-us-west-2.amazonaws.com/colu-website/H9fiah34Lkgw9XLRrsvdvhxb.jpg",
dataHash: "557dc45d1fba9fb3e86e5b9adfbaa0c59300d6128ae47c095edcd96e975cd317",
mimeType: "image/jpeg"
}
],
where to upload?
It should have:
Perhaps, just style existing Copay's screen will be enough
Need to add 'toAddress' to the very first output, so that UI will show it
Assets being output on the list in non determined order
That's a HUGE problem. Copay(BWS) can select colored utxo while sending regular coins, thus destroying it's color
.. for both issue and transfer
Verify inputs are ours and has enough value.
Perhaps, we also need to verify that total input value is not too big to prevent big fees.
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.